Have you any mods or CC?

Standard advice in such cases is to delete all cache folders from the game folder plus localthumbcache.package file
https://help.ea.com/en-us/help/faq/clear-cache-to-fix-problems-with-your-games/
and fixing the game in Origin.
Origin/Library - right click on TS4 - option "Repair game"
You have to wait until Origin will fix all packs, not only the base game.

Have you installed recently some new programs or applications? Some such programs may conflict with the game. Close all programs - especially graphics that go in the background when you play.

The last often overlooked cause is overheating the computer, which wasn't cleaning for a long time

Thanks to crinrict I have got information that there are crashes related to this GeForce driver. In such a case remove the Driver using DDU (Display Driver Uninstaller)  https://www.guru3d.com/files-details/display-driver-uninstaller-download.html

Then download and install the latest version. Don't forget restart computer after installing the new Driver!

Make sure Origin and TS4 you are running "as administrator", and both exe are added to firewall and antivirus lists.
The dxdiag shows an error with Microsoft Edge as well so maybe you should change the default browser to Chrome to check it.
Maybe you have also Nahimic program installed? If so uninstall it.
